2. TO FIND THE SURFACE AREA OF A CYLINDER: SA= 2πr² + 2πrh Area of 2 circles + Circumference times height
3. EXAMPLE This soup can has a diameter of 2.625 inches and a height of 3.875 inches. To find the Surface area and volume the soup can: SA= 2πr² + 2πrh Next use the formula to fine the Volume: (area of the base times height) V = Bh = πr²h V = 3.14 * 1.3125² * 3.875 V = 20.96
